You could check with an environmental physician in your area, or a holistic one.

Other heavy metals, include lead, cadmium, and arsenic.

Here is a good overview:
http://www.lef.org/protocols/prtcl-156.shtml

This link will help you find an environmental doctor, if your doctor doesn't do heavy metal testing:

http://www.aaemonline.org/AboutUS.html

On the top left is a search bar you can input your state to find one.

Holistic MDs are now fairly aware of testing like this. Call your local medical society or check the Yellow pages, as this is becoming a more common specialty.
